What are the eligibility criteria for spot/special round in josaa? Is there any 12th percentage specific ?

  • All candidates who were eligible forJoSAA 2017 as perJEE (Main) 2017 rank will be eligible for participating in the Special Round.
  • All such candidates who have participated in JoSAA 2017 but declared ineligible willstand ineligible for this Special Round as well.
  • Candidates who have not registered in JoSAA 2017 till now but are eligible as per their JEE (Main) 2017 rank will also be eligible for participating in the Special Round.
